小伙伴们大家好,后面我们的文章会分为技术文章和学习技巧文章。让小伙伴们跟着谭老师一步步成为一个合格的java程序员。
针对小伙伴们在开始选择学习java的时候都会带着一些顾虑,带着一些疑虑,说白了就是担心,我到底能不能学好。
谭老师根据以往了解的情况做了一些分析,主要存在下面几个方面:
1.java难学吗?
首先我觉得小伙伴们或多或少都有这样一个疑虑,在问别人或者授课老师的时候,都问java难不难,或者说学习编程难不难。“难”其实是每个人对自己某件事的结果目标没有达到,先期提出的“这个东西很难,所以这件事搞不定”的自我保护的一种退路。可能是为了面子,可能是为了婉转的摆脱自己对于这件事的结果承担。
“难”是相对的,在学习的过程中,“难”更加是一种借口!如果什么事情都是简单的,那肯定很多人已经做了,也轮不到你。学习的时候,如果你是抱着“这个东西会不会很难”的态度去学习,当你遇到少许困难的时候,你就被难住了,然后你冠冕堂皇的跟你的朋友或者父母说“我没有不好好学,这个东西很难”!而也许你只要再花1分钟静下心去理解可能就会了。
所以,学习的时候不要考虑这个事情难不难,而是,我如何学会!
2.我的学历不高,上学成绩一般,我能不能学习java?
这个问题也有很多已经工作的中专学历,甚至更低学历的小伙伴来问我。有的甚至已经工作了5年以上。我遇到过最厉害的是38岁选择学习编程。谭老师觉得,学习java跟一个人的学历没有关系,跟一个人想不想学好存在关系!我记得16年360安全大会年纪最小的黑客才9岁,一个9岁的孩子还在上小学,都可以用编程的技术去做一些事情,更何况你是一个成年人。所以,学习编程跟年龄和学历都没有关系,有关系的是,当你遇到难点,你肯不肯花很多时间去搞定。谭老师在早期学习编程的时候,从下午3点多发现一个BUG,调试到凌晨3点多,那种解决问题的成就感仿佛就在现在。
3.英文不好能不能学习好java?
现在的各种翻译工具那么多,什么谷歌翻译、有道词典、百度翻译。不懂的英文利用好翻译工具明白意思,同时读会、记会并不需要太多的时间。而如果听过谭老师课的学生都知道,谭老师会把每个代码中的单词的意思都以白话的方式让大家理解,同时会着重讲解单词在代码中的意思。所以说呢,英文能力一般是没有问题的。你只要知道这个英文单词的作用是什么就可以,而且呢,现在的代码编辑器都有提示,你只要记得英文首字母就可以,后面练习多了,自然就记得了。
4.重点!Java学会了,就业怎么样?
我们来看下目前中国的两马(马云、马化腾)首富之争,这两个人所代表的公司的产品大家都用过,支付宝和微信等。而阿里巴巴和腾讯每年都会招聘很多java程序员。可以这么说,目前中国的互联网公司,目前哪家公司不招java程序员?同时,依然处于紧缺的状态。每年java程序员供不应求。
目前,IT行业和金融行业整体收入比其他行业都高。当你学会java去工作,你就是一个白领的阶段。而很多小伙伴之前都是某些厂里的操作工——蓝领。白领的工作环境好,夏天冬天空调,下午有下午茶。穿着体面,收入相对高。当然,大家以后如果做到项目经理这种级别,收入会比程序员阶段还高。
总结下:
学习java呢并没有大家想的那么恐怖,大家以后只要跟着谭老师的节奏,一步步把每个阶段的学习都完成,大家就都能成为java程序员。记住,“难”是你自己给自己找的借口!
我在南通万天教育,期待小伙伴的加入!